Reliability Engineering

is a vital field that focuses on ensuring the optimal performance and longevity of complex systems. This Graduate Certificate in Maintenance and Reliability Engineering is designed for practicing professionals and aspiring engineers who want to enhance their skills in maintaining and improving the reliability of equipment, processes, and systems.

By studying this program, you will gain a deeper understanding of the principles and practices of reliability engineering, including predictive maintenance, condition monitoring, and root cause analysis.

Our program is tailored to meet the needs of industries such as manufacturing, oil and gas, and energy, where reliability is critical to minimize downtime and maximize efficiency.

The Graduate Certificate in Maintenance and Reliability Engineering is a specialized program designed to equip students with the knowledge and skills required to optimize maintenance and reliability practices in various industries.
This program focuses on teaching students how to apply engineering principles to maintenance and reliability problems, with an emphasis on data-driven decision making and predictive maintenance techniques.
Upon completion of the program, students will be able to analyze complex maintenance and reliability issues, develop effective maintenance strategies, and implement reliability-centered maintenance (RCM) programs.
The Graduate Certificate in Maintenance and Reliability Engineering typically takes one year to complete and consists of four courses.

Course content


• Reliability-Centered Maintenance (RCM)
• Predictive Maintenance (PdM)
• Condition-Based Maintenance (CBM)
• Maintenance Strategy Development
• Reliability Engineering Principles
• Failure Mode and Effects Analysis (FMEA)
• Maintenance Scheduling and Planning
• Asset Performance Management (APM)
• Maintenance Cost Estimation and Analysis
• Maintenance Training and Competence


Assessments

The assessment process primarily relies on the submission of assignments, and it does not involve any written examinations or direct observations.
